Why KPop Demon Hunters Has Attracted So Many Viewers On Netflix
The Movie Has Incredible Global Appeal
KPop Demon Huntershas attracted viewers for a number of reasons.First, there is the recent reputation of Sony Pictures Animation,which has become a major player in the animation sphere. Some of their recent efforts have been comparable to thebest Pixar movies, which initially attracted animation aficionados to the film.
This studio involvement helped to craft some of the most compelling visuals in the film.The studio is strong with visual flair,and whileKPopdoesn’t have the choppy, experimental qualities of something likeSpider-Man: Across the Spider-Verse, it does bring a unique look and design to both the characters and their world.
The bigger factor here, however, is the K-pop detail itself.Inspired by Korean actors and singers,KPop Demon Hunterspulled from one of the most popular cultural subgenres of today. Drawing inspiration from hit groups like Blackpink, Itzy, and Tomorrow X Together,KPop Demon Huntersappealed to an underrepresented group in the cinematic space.
K-pop is practically a lifestyle for fans of the genre, andthe new film does a great job capturing the feel and texture of the music, promotion, and lifestyle built around it.Bands like HUNTR/X felt authentic, and the music was strong, further contributing to this success. This made the film feel personal, which contributed to word-of-mouth promotion.
Most of all, however,all of this worked so well because the movie is very good.Boasting some of thefunniestKPopscenes, and reviewed very well, the film drew in audiences of all ages from across the world.
Korea continues to grow as a cultural force,as can be seen by the recent success of films likeParasiteand series likeSquid Game. The international feel and texture helped to draw in the audiences, but the excellent quality of the film is what has kept them coming back again and again.
KPop Demon Hunters' Continued Popularity Is Unheard Of For Netflix
The Film Is Netflix’s Biggest Animated Original
Still, even with this in mind,the success of the new film is staggering.While movies likeNimonahave helped to establish Netflix as a successful animation brand, the studio clearly did not expect the new film to perform as well as it has.
KPop Demon Huntersis Netflix’s biggest animated hit.The film has remained in the service’s weekly Top 10 since its release,and actually hit a viewership high after five weeks, which is unheard of. Most Netflix movies, even the good ones, spike in their first to second weeks, before slowly fading from the list.
All of this has helped to makeKPop Demon HuntersNetflix’s biggest surprise of the year. The film has overtaken celebrated films likeThe Mitchells vs. the MachinesandGuillermo del Toro’s Pinocchio,andit has become the most-watched original animated feature on the platform.
